2011-06-03 8 views
5

sunulacak statik kaynaklara bir mediatype ekleyerek bazı statik kaynaklar sunarım. JavaScrips, CSS ve görüntüler doğru bir şekilde sunulur, ancak teslim edilmeyen bazı json dosyaları da vardır.SpringMVC: İlkbahar-mvc uygulamasında

Yani bu dosya tarayıcıda görebilirsiniz: http://localhost:8080/path/to/resources/example.png

Ama (aynı dizinde) bu dosyada ben almıyorum: Bunu alıyorum http://localhost:8080/path/to/resources/example.json

:

DEBUG: org.springframework.web.servlet.resource.ResourceHttpRequestHandler - No media type found for ServletContext resource [/resources/path/to/resources/example.json] - returning 404 

Bu nedenle, bu mediatype uzantısını (.json) yapılandırmada bir yere eklemem gerektiğini varsayalım, ancak bulamıyorum.

Yardım lütfen!

+0

uygulamalarınızda statik kaynak yapılandırmasını paylaşabilir miyim? '' yapılandırmaları –

+0
+0

Yapılandırmanızda 'etkin kıldınız mı? –

cevap

13

sizin web.xml bu ekle

<mime-mapping> 
    <extension>json</extension> 
    <mime-type>application/json</mime-type> 
</mime-mapping> 
+0

Bu işe yaradı! Teşekkürler – myborobudur

+0

Teşekkürler! Bu cevabı bulmak için bir süre aldı ama benim için de çalıştı. Benim durumumda, aldığım tek şey 404'tü. – logan